Two 220 volt, 100 watt bulbs are connected first in series and then in parallel. Each time the combination is connected to a 220 volt a.c. supply line. The power drawn by the combination in each case respectively will be (a) 50 watt, 200 watt (b) 50 watt, 100 watt (c) 100 watt, 50 watt (d) 200 watt, 150 watt

(a)   

Power inversely proportional to resistance

 

In series combination, resistance doubles. Hence, power will be halved.

In parallel combination, resistance halves. Hence, power will be doubled.
